Mexican Chicken with Cheese Sauce

A comforting and cheesy family favorite that’s quick to prepare and packed with flavor.

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ients

  • 1.5 pounds boneless skinless chicken breasts or thighs Thighs stay juicier; breasts are leaner.
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il Neutral or avocado oil works too.
  • 1 medium onion, thinly sliced Adds sweetness; shallots are a delicate substitute.
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ced Roasted garlic softens if you prefer a milder taste.
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in Earthy backbone of the spice mix.
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ika Swaps nicely for regular paprika if you don’t have smoke.
  • 0.5 teaspoon chili powder Add more for heat or use ancho for smokier notes.
  • 1 cup chicken broth Vegetable broth is fine for a lighter, vegetarian-style sauce.
  • 8 ounces melting cheese, shredded Cheddar, Monterey Jack, or a blend. For dairy-free, use cashew-based cheese.
  • 0.25 cup sour cream Use Greek yogurt instead of sour cream for a tangy, lighter option.
  • 1 lime Juice of 1 lime Brightens the sauce and balances richness.
  • Salt and black pepper, to taste
  • Fresh cilantro and sliced jalapenos for garnish Optional, but joyful.

Instructions
 

Preparation

  • Pat chicken dry and season both sides with salt, pepper, cumin, and paprika. Let it sit for 5 minutes while you heat the pan.
  •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add chicken and brown for 3 to 4 minutes per side until golden. Remove and set aside — it will finish cooking in the sauce.

Cooking

  • Lower heat to medium and add a splash more oil if needed. Sauté onion until soft and translucent, about 5 minutes.
  • Stir in a little more cumin and chili powder, then pour in chicken broth to deglaze the pan, scraping up browned bits.
  • Lower heat to medium-low. Add shredded cheese a handful at a time, stirring to melt into a smooth sauce. Whisk in sour cream and lime juice for brightness.
  • Nestle the seared chicken back into the sauce and simmer for 6 to 8 minutes until cooked through and juicy.
  • Sprinkle with fresh cilantro and sliced jalapenos for color and bite. Serve immediately.

Notes

For a creamier, velvety sauce, reserve a bit of the shredded cheese for sprinkling just before serving.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days in the fridge, or freeze for up to 2 months.
